the way writers reinterpret Miya and Shadow's mentor-student dynamic is fascinating. Many fics explore Shadow's gruff exterior hiding genuine care, portraying him as someone who doesn’t coddle but pushes Miya to grow. The emotional depth comes from small moments—Shadow noticing Miya’s frustration and subtly adjusting his teaching, or Miya realizing Shadow’s advice isn’t just about skating but life. Some stories even delve into Shadow’s past, drawing parallels between his younger self and Miya, adding layers to their bond.

What stands out is how fanworks balance humor and vulnerability. Shadow’s tough-love approach often masks his pride in Miya’s progress, and fics capture this through subtle gestures—a rare compliment, or him defending Miya when others doubt him. Miya’s growth is equally compelling; he starts as a bratty kid but learns to respect Shadow’s methods, even if he’d never admit it. The best fics make their relationship feel earned, with conflicts that test but never break their connection. It’s a dynamic that thrives on unspoken understanding, and fanworks nail that emotional resonance.

Fanworks for 'Sk8 the Infinity' turn Miya and Shadow’s dynamic into something deeply human. Shadow isn’t just a mentor; he’s the stubborn older brother Miya never asked for but needs. The best stories highlight their clashes—Miya’s arrogance meeting Shadow’s bluntness—but also the moments where Shadow’s advice saves Miya from self-sabotage. Their bond grows through shared passion, not just words, and that’s where the emotional weight lies.

I adore how 'Sk8 the Infinity' fanworks expand Miya and Shadow’s relationship. Writers often flip the script—instead of Shadow just being the stern mentor, he’s portrayed as someone who sees his younger self in Miya’s defiance. The emotional depth shines when Shadow’s lessons aren’t about skating tricks but resilience. Miya’s arc is equally rich; he starts dismissive but gradually recognizes Shadow’s faith in him. The fics that hit hardest are the ones where their bond is tested—like Miya failing a competition and Shadow refusing to let him wallow, showing care through action, not words. It’s a dynamic that feels real because it’s messy, full of pride and quiet support.

What Famous Quotes Appear In The Man Who Knew Infinity?

4 Answers2025-08-29 09:33:30
I've got a soft spot for the way 'The Man Who Knew Infinity' stitches biography and philosophy together, and some lines really stick with you. One of the most quoted Ramanujan lines that appears in the book (and gets echoed in the film) is: "An equation for me has no meaning unless it expresses a thought of God." That one always makes my chest tighten a little — it captures his mystical relationship with numbers. Another memorable piece is Hardy's famous observation, which the book references and the film channels: "A mathematician, like a painter or a poet, is a maker of patterns." I love how that reframes mathematics as art rather than cold calculation. The book also includes Ramanujan's vivid letter-like recollections of visions: passages describing how formulas would come to him in dreams or in flashes — not a single neat quote but whole, haunting snippets about revelation. Reading those, I felt close to the way he experienced insight. If you dive into the book, you'll find scattered aphorisms, letters, and Hardy's reflections that people keep quoting. They're not just lines — they carry a whole relationship between intuition, form, and faith, which is why they resonate so much for me.

How Accurate Is The Movie The Man Who Knew Infinity?

4 Answers2025-08-29 00:08:46
Watching 'The Man Who Knew Infinity' felt like a warm, slightly stylized portrait rather than a documentary — and I kind of love it for that. The film is faithfully rooted in Robert Kanigel's biography, so the big beats are there: Ramanujan's raw genius, his struggles to get recognition in India, the fraught voyage to Cambridge, and the mentor-mentee chemistry with G. H. Hardy. Those emotional truths — the awe, the isolation, the cultural friction — come through honestly. That said, the movie compresses timelines and simplifies mathematical ideas (you won't see detailed proofs; you get glimpses and metaphors). Some scenes are dramatized to heighten conflict: interactions are tightened, secondary characters get condensed, and certain personal details (family life, the depth of his religious practices) are sketched rather than fully developed. Historically, Ramanujan's illness and the toll of wartime Britain are handled sensitively but with some narrative streamlining. If you're after the spirit and major milestones, it's accurate; if you want granular academic rigor or all historical minutiae, supplement it with Kanigel's book or original letters.
